What you’ll be doing

You’ll be the key link connecting our HR expertise with our clients. Your mission? To be their HR superpower — providing practical advice, solving challenges, and supporting their growth. You’ll manage a portfolio of clients, becoming their go-to person for all things people. Here’s a snapshot of what your day-to-day might include:

  • Working closely with clients and colleagues to manage a wide variety of people matters.
  • Advising across the full employee lifecycle, from tricky ER issues to employee engagement initiatives.
  • Owning your clients’ HR projects and partnering with colleagues to find smart, compliant, and practical solutions.
  • Building strong, long-term client relationships through trusted advice and proactive account management, making every client feel supported and valued.
  • Getting to know your clients’ industries and challenges so your advice always adds real value.
  • Responding quickly to client queries and escalating where needed to keep things running smoothly.
  • Collaborating with colleagues across Fitzgerald to deliver a joined-up, brilliant service.
  • Spotting opportunities to add value and help our clients — and our business — grow and thrive.

No two days will be the same, but they’ll all be rewarding. It’s a hands-on role where you’ll be making a real difference every day.

About you

We’re looking for someone who combines brilliant HR expertise with great judgement, empathy, and a commercial mindset. You’ll need to be:

  • Experienced in an HR Business Partner, People Partner, HR/People Consultant role, ideally across a range of sectors.
  • Confident advising on complex people issues and leading projects from start to finish.
  • Able to weigh up risks and benefits, think creatively and logically, and develop practical solutions.
  • Skilled at building trusted relationships with senior leaders and your colleagues.
  • Highly organised, with strong spoken and written communication skills, plus an eye for detail.
  • Commercially aware — you understand how great people decisions drive business success.
  • Comfortable using Microsoft Office and digital systems.

Ideally, you’ll be CIPD Level 7 qualified (or working towards it), but what really matters to us is that you bring the practical experience and confidence to deliver great HR advice. You’ll also have a full UK driving licence and be happy to travel to clients when needed. Experience working in an HR consultancy would be a bonus.

How to prepare for a job interview at Fitzgerald HR

✨Know Your Stuff

Before the interview, dive deep into the company’s values and mission. Understand their approach to HR and how they support their clients. This will help you tailor your answers and show that you’re genuinely interested in being their HR superpower.

✨Showcase Your Experience

Be ready to discuss specific examples from your past roles where you've successfully managed complex people issues or led projects.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ses and highlight your problem-solving skills.

✨Build Rapport

During the interview, focus on building a connection with your interviewers. Ask insightful questions about their team dynamics and client relationships. This not only shows your interest but also demonstrates your ability to foster strong relationships, which is key for a People Business Partner.

✨Be Ready to Discuss Trends

Stay updated on current HR trends and challenges, especially those relevant to the sectors the company operates in. Being able to discuss these topics will position you as a knowledgeable candidate who can add real value to their clients.
